Eastar Jet Co. said on the 11th that it signed a memorandum of understanding (MOU) with Fliggy, the travel platform of China's Alibaba Group, to expand sales of China-to-Korea airline tickets.

On the 10th, at Fliggy's headquarters in Hangzhou, China, Eastar Jet Co. Chief Executive Cho Jung-seok, Commercial Division Head Lee Kyung-min, Fliggy Chief Executive Li Chen, and others attended a signing ceremony for an agreement to attract Chinese visitors to Korea and conduct joint marketing.

The two companies will cooperate on joint promotions to expand sales of China-to-Korea airline tickets and meet regional tourism demand, as well as on promoting Eastar Jet Co. and Korea travel content.

Eastar Jet Co. plans to supply Fliggy with airline tickets connecting China with major regions in Korea, including Incheon, Jeju, Busan, Cheongju, and Daegu. Fliggy will promote Eastar Jet Co. and tourism content by region in Korea to about 500 million members using live commerce and influencer marketing.

Fliggy is Alibaba Group's online travel platform that sells about 1.5 million hotels worldwide, 25,000 air routes, and 8,000 attraction tickets. It has more than 500 million members, and about 60 million membership subscribers.

As Eastar Jet Co. expands routes to China, it is also stepping up efforts to attract visitors from China to Korea. In April, it signed a memorandum of understanding for "attracting visitors from the Chinese-speaking world to Korea and revitalizing regional tourism" with the Korea Tourism Organization (KTO) and is expanding sales and marketing channels in China.

From January to August this year, foreign passengers on Eastar Jet Co.'s routes to the Chinese-speaking world rose 204% from a year earlier. Foreigners accounted for 70.1% of all passengers. On the Jeju–Shanghai route, the share of foreign passengers averaged 98%.

An Eastar Jet Co. official said, "We expect to broaden our touchpoints with local customers in China through cooperation with Fliggy, the country's largest travel platform," adding, "We will continue to expand cooperation with local partners in China to steadily generate demand for travel to Korea among Chinese visitors and contribute to Korea-China tourism exchanges and the revitalization of regional tourism."
